We are seeking a motivated and skilled Physical Therapist Assistant (PTA) to join an inpatient rehabilitation team focused on intensive, goal-oriented patient care. This role provides the opportunity to work with patients recovering from stroke, orthopedic surgery, neurological conditions, or other complex medical diagnoses in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.
\nThe PTA will implement individualized treatment plans developed by the supervising Physical Therapist, helping patients restore mobility, improve functional independence, and achieve safe discharge goals. Strong communication and teamwork skills are essential to ensure high-quality care and measurable outcomes.
\nKey Responsibilities:
\n- \n
- \n
Deliver skilled physical therapy interventions under the supervision of a licensed PT
\n - \n
Assist patients with transfers, gait training, balance, strengthening, and endurance exercises
\n - \n
Provide care for patients with neurological, orthopedic, or medically complex conditions
\n - \n
Monitor patient progress and communicate updates to supervising PT
\n - \n
Educate patients and caregivers on exercise programs and safe mobility strategies
\n - \n
Accurately document treatment sessions and progress notes in EMR
\n - \n
Collaborate with interdisciplinary team including OT, SLP, nursing, and case management
\n - \n
Maintain productivity while ensuring patient-centered care
